When Expressable’s former CFO, Ben Pincus, heard he could use his highly valued SVB cards with the Airbase by Paylocity platform, he was excited to implement a time-saving system. The Airbase by Paylocity platform automates accounting related to his SVB credit cards — a service known as software-enablement. Now SVB card payments seamlessly sync to the company’s QuickBooks Online general ledger, and Ben can use the Airbase by Paylocity app to easily upload and OCR scan receipts as they come in.

In addition to enjoying Airbase by Paylocity’s integration with SVB credit cards, Ben takes full advantage of Airbase by Paylocity’s complete AP and spend management software.

More Time for Best Practices

With Airbase by Paylocity, Ben combines the administration and booking of his SVB credit card spend with those of bill payments. Incorporating all non-payroll spend onto one system provides visibility and control and saves time.

In fact, Airbase by Paylocity saves Ben 4–6 hours per week in accounting work, and, he tells us, “I would also say I save peace of mind.” Ben has been able to delay hiring additional finance staff and move up a plan by a year to shift the company from cash accounting to accrual accounting.

Bill Payment Features You Can Rely On

An important part of switching bill payment systems is checking that all vendor information gets entered into the new system. During implementation, Ben used the Airbase by Paylocity Vendor Portal to save time and prevent errors by requiring vendors to fill in their own information. He has new vendors completing the same step, and he appreciates the automatic emails reminding vendors to provide needed documentation such as W-9s.

With Airbase by Paylocity’s automated inbox feature, Ben almost never has to key in invoices. In the vast majority of cases, he just has to double-check the entered invoices and sync them to their GL.

“Now, instead of typing in and checking myself, I’m checking a system, and I have a high degree of confidence in that system.”
